Handover note — dispatch desk

Pallet of recalled Brayton chargers is wrapped and waiting in bay three, manifest taped on top. Pickup by Calder Haulage tomorrow, first run. Count is 48 boxes; already verified. Don't let anyone pull units off it. Driver signs the recall sheet, not the standard one. At hand-over, tell the courier this.

dispatch memo: the istwyn norwyn courier leaves the lamael kaswyn briwyn tamix jorael gorix zoreth holir ledger at gate 3079 under passcode 677723

Context for reviewers: while hunting the leaked file descriptors in the Corvane ingest daemon, we rotate the diagnostic account frequently, and it occasionally locks itself out mid-capture. If `fd-sweep` reports an auth failure, do not kill the tracing session — you will lose the open-descriptor snapshot. Instead, attach from a second shell, verify the lock state in the auth journal, and invoke the recovery tool. The tool prompts once for the recovery passphrase, recorded directly below this paragraph.

unlock words, fawig-bagef: olidor-holir-istox-holath-tamys-quenion-giliel

**Q: How does KeyMolt handle rotation during a release freeze?**

KeyMolt, our internal secrets-rotation utility, continues scheduled rotations during freezes unless a hold flag is set on the affected service. Rotations are atomic: the new credential is validated against a canary before the old one is revoked, so in-flight deploys are safe. Release managers should set holds at least two hours before cutover. The hold procedure and rotation calendar are maintained on the internal page below.

operations page: https://superset.kelvicorp.example/pipeline/run/display/view/9edfe8e23ee3f5ff